What is a PMHNP and can they prescribe medication in Montana?
A PMHNP (psychiatric mental health nurse practitioner) is an advanced-practice nurse who evaluates, diagnoses, and treats mental health conditions. PMHNPs can prescribe psychiatric medication in Montana, and often have shorter wait times than psychiatrists. There are 6 PMHNPs listed in and around Ronan.
Who treats depression and anxiety in Ronan?
Both prescribers (psychiatrists and PMHNPs) and therapists treat depression and anxiety. Prescribers manage medication such as antidepressants; the 29 therapists listed around Ronan provide talk therapy like CBT. Many patients combine both. Can I get ADHD treatment in Ronan, MT?
Yes. ADHD evaluation and medication management is provided by psychiatrists and psychiatric nurse practitioners, 7 of whom are listed in and around Ronan. Note that some telehealth prescribers require an initial or periodic in-person visit for stimulant medication — confirm the practice's policy when booking.
